Abstract
This study is aimed at developing a comprehensive information system for real-time monitoring of smart agroecosystems based on the noosphere concept, enhancing energy efficiency, and ensuring the security of IoT systems. The proposed system enables continuous measurement of environmental parameters, including soil moisture, water level, temperature, and mineralization, as well as visual monitoring through remote cameras, and data storage and processing on the Amazon Web Services (AWS) cloud platform.
